Description

For some folks it's Frazetta, and for others it's John Buscema. But you never forget your first love and for me, Barry Smith and Conan is synonymous. I still have that giant Conan Treasury edition that this piece is featured (just loved the extra "oomph" of those giant pages). This period is Barry's greatest (IMHO), around '74 or '75, as he's transitioning into his Gorblimey Press/Studio years. Been looking for something like this for years, since all this stuff is locked permanently away in a few collections, and I finally got one. I'm one happy comic art geek!

UPDATE! Got an email from fellow CAFer Mike Shields who reminds me that this piece was actually first published in Savage Tales #3, February 1974 issue. Dug out my old issue and sure enough, there it was. Thanks for the correction Mike!
